Kerri is the daughter of a breast cancer survivor, but she writes this book based upon her own battle with breast cancer. Kerri was diagnosed with an aggressive form of breast cancer at age thirty-three. Her daughter was only two at the time. Kerri hopes this book will inspire young mothers with breast cancer as well as their young children.

A unique perspective from a youth's point-of-view on how to deal with a parent's cancer diagnosis. The author provides a candid, but inspiring message for kids who may be faced with a similar circumstance. It's an extremely refreshing story that highlights the strength and bravery of a young girl who has to tackle such a heavy burden head on! While the focus is on the author's personal experience with her mother's cancer diagnosis, this book can be a source of guidance and comfort for children who have parents, grandparents, siblings, or any family member or friend who has been diagnosed with a serious illness.

When a mommy is diagnosed with breast cancer, her little girl feels afraid. What will happen to her mommy? As her mother finds a way to gently tell her daughter about her treatments and how she will temporarily change, the little girl soon discovers that having a mommy with cancer isnt as scary as she thought. In this childrens tale inspired by real events, a child learns all about illness, medicine, and most importantly, hope after her mother is diagnosed with breast cancer.

When Abigail and Adrienne's mom told them she had cancer, they were afraid. When the two sisters couldn't find any books for kids that explained what might happen to their mother and what they might expect, they decided to write one themselves. The result? A humorous, honest, hopeful account of the year their mother underwent treatment for breast cancer, delightfully illustrated with drawings by both sisters.

Mommy Has a Boo Boo in Her Boob was written to help families who have been affected by breast cancer. Based on the author's personal battle and victory over the disease, this book provides fun and practical guidance on how to involve children in the recovery process. It can be read very simply to young children or more in depth to older children. Follow the author's journey as her children take on, with pride and enthusiasm, the roles of nurse, decorator, and personal shopper. Accepting her children's need to be a part of her recovery, she soon discovers that they are integral in helping Mommy get better and that sometimes humour and staying positive are the best medicines of all!
